Challenges We’re Facing

Due to these funding cuts, we’ve had to scale back several critical programs:

  • Program Cancellations: Our leadership training and educational workshops, which offered support for mental, physical, and emotional well-being, have been postponed or canceled. These programs were about more than just cycling—they were essential in bringing people together, building trust, and fostering leadership within our community.
    Staff Layoffs: Budget cuts have led to a reduction in our operational team, placing an increased workload on our remaining staff and volunteers, making it more difficult to continue our mission.
    Reduced Equipment Access: Due to financial constraints, we are unable to fund the necessary bike maintenance and repairs, limiting opportunities for new riders to get involved.

Impact on Our Community

The women we serve are also feeling the effects of these funding challenges:

  • Fewer Opportunities: With fewer resources, there are less opportunities for participation, which affects the health, mobility, and confidence of women in our community.
    Increased Barriers: Many participants, especially those who rely on free bikes and training, can no longer access these crucial resources due to financial limitations.
    Lost Connections: With fewer events and activities, the vital sense of community and support that LEB provides is diminished.

Who We Serve

Participants of Modest Means: 68% of our participants are single mothers with low-income households.

intergenerational Riders: 64% of our participants are between 25-44 years old, 31% are over 45, and 5% are under 25.
Empowering Women through Cycling

By the end of our programs, 100% of participants have access to a bike, know how to care for it, and can confidently ride. LEB provides more than just bikes; we offer a holistic solution to serious health challenges like diabetes, hypertension, depression, and anxiety. Cycling improves physical health, reduces stress, and supports mental well-being, helping women lead healthier, more connected lives.
